ORDINANCE NO. 2340
AN ORDINANCE AMENDING CHAPTER #32 OF THE MUNICIPAL CODE OF THE
CITY OF AMES, IOWA, REPEALING SECTIONS 33-5005 AND 33-11001;
ENACTING NEW SECTIONS DESIGNATED 33-5005 AND 33-11001, ESTABLISH-
ING RULES FOR INTERSECTIONS HAVING TRAFFIC CONTROL SIGNALS AND
ESTABLISHING A RIGHT-OF-WAY AT UNMARKED INTERSECTIONS; REPEALING
ALL ORDINANCES AND PARTS OF ORDINANCES IN CONFLICT HEREWITH AND
ESTABLISHING AN EFFECTIVE DATE.
IT IS ORDAINED BY THE CITY COUNCIL OF THE CITY OF AMES,
IOWA:
Section 1. Sections 33-5005 and 33-11001 of the Municipal
Code of the City of Ames , Iowa, as hitherto existing are hereby
repealed.
Section 2. A new Section to be numbered 33-5005 is hereby
added to the Municipal Code of the City of Ames , Iowa, as follows :
Sec. 33-5005. Traffic-control signal legend.
When traffic is controlled by traffic-control signals
exhibiting the words "Go" , "Caution" , or "Stop" or
exhibiting different colored lights successively one
at a time, or with arrows , the following colors only shall
be used and said terms and lights indicate and apply to
drivers of vehicles and pedestrians as follows :
(a) Green alone or "Go" .
(1) Vehicular traffic facing the signal shall
proceed straight through a turn right or left
unless a sign at such place prohibits either
such turn. But vehicular traffic, including
vheicles turning right or left, shall yield
the right-of-way to other vehicles and to
pedestrians lawfully within the intersection
or an adjacent crosswalk at the time such signal
is exhibited.
(2) Pedestrians facing the signal may proceed
across the roadway within any marked or unmarked
crosswalk.
(b) Yellow alone or "Caution" when shown following
the green or "Go" signal.
(1) Vehicular traffic facing the signal shall
stop before entering the nearest crosswalk at
the intersection, but if such stop cannot be
made in safety, a vehicle may be driven cautiously
through the intersection.
(2) Pedestrians facing such signal are thereby ad -
vised that there is insufficient time to cross the
roadway, and any pedestrian then starting to cross
shall yield the right-of-way to all vehicles .
(c) Red alone or "Stop" .
(1) Vehicular traffic facing the signal shall stop

before entering the nearest crosswalk at an inter-
section or at such other point as may be indicated
by a clearly visible line and shall remain stand-
ing until green or "Go" is shown.
(2) No pedestrian facing such signal shall enter
the roadway unless he can do so safely and without
interfering with any vehicular traffic.
(d) Red with green arrow.
(1) Vehicular traffic facing such signal may cau-
tiously enter the intersection only to make the
movement indicated by such arrow, but shall not
interfere with other traffic or endanger pedes-
trians lawfully within a crosswalk.
(2) No pedestrian facing such signal shall enter
the roadway unless he can do so safely and withou
interfering with any vehicular traffic.
Section 3. A new Section to be numbered 33-11001 is here-
by added to the Municipal Code of the City of Ames , Iowa, as
follows :
Sec. 33-11001. Right-of-way at unmarked intersections.
When two (2) vehicles enter an intersection from
different highways or public streets at approximately
the same time, the driver of the vehicle on the
left shall yield the right-of-way to the vehicle on
the right.
Section 4. All ordinances and parts of ordinances in
conflict herewith are hereby repealed.
Section 5. This ordinance is in full force and effect
from and after its passage and publication as provided by law.
Passed this 16th day of June 1970 .
